What is the nightly rate for a guest house in Cape Town?
Rates for Cape Town guest houses vary, but travelers can find great-value prices from £34 with Expedia. A range of factors can affect nightly rates, such as the location, the breakfast offering, and the range of amenities. Travelers looking for a good deal should consider looking for a midweek stay, as weekend rates at Cape Town guest houses tend to be higher. What's the difference between a Cape Town guest house and a B&B?
A guest house in Cape Town is typically a larger establishment with more rooms, offering a more hotel-like experience, and may provide additional amenities including luxury bedding. In contrast, a B&B is usually a smaller property that focuses primarily on providing a room and breakfast. A B&B is often more personal, and breakfast is typically included as part of the stay, but other services might be more limited compared to a guest house.
